Can I receive unemployment compensation benefits and workers compensation benefits at the same time?

0

It is possible to receive both benefits, depending upon the situation. If you are receiving unemployment compensation benefits and seek to obtain worker’s compensation benefits, the unemployment compensation benefits will be credited against any award of worker’s compensation benefits you may receive, unless your award of worker’s compensation benefits is for a specific loss or received in a fatal claim case.
